The checklist above is as thorough as it gets, with the weekly tasks to tick off as you go along the way. However, a significant factor to consider is whether to hire a mover. Movers help with all the items you need to pack, load, and transport over a long distance. Hiring a moving company will be the practical choice if you’re bringing several furniture rooms and a family load of personal possessions. With intrastate moves costing an average of $2,000-$3000 and interstate moves averaging $7,000-$8,000, you must consider all your moving options carefully (including whether you want to drive or ship off your car in advance). We recommend getting at least three to four bids from different moving companies before deciding who to work with. That will ensure a fair price — and maybe even a good deal.
